Clutterbug offers practical advice and motivation for decluttering, organizing, and cleaning your home. Host Cas Aarssen, an HGTV star and best-selling author, shares simple tips and tricks to help listeners take control of their living spaces. The podcast combines tough love with ADHD-friendly strategies to inspire lasting change.

    Ever wonder why you can declutter your house and it just... comes back? In this episode, I sit down with Katy Joy Wells — author, decluttering expert, and host of The Maximized Minimalist podcast — to talk about the emotional root of clutter and why most decluttering advice only scratches the surface. Katy opens up about the accident that changed everything for her — a head-on collision that left her not knowing if her husband would survive, and coming home that same day to face the clutter she'd been avoiding for years. It's an honest, emotional conversation, and it completely reframes what decluttering is actually about. We get into: ✨ Katy's "clutter onion" — the four layers of clutter (superficial, scarcity, sentimental, and identity) and why the deepest layer is almost never about the stuff ✨ Why some of us can declutter one room like a pro and freeze completely in another ✨ My own identity clutter — the home decor I couldn't let go of, and the "someday I'll be different" stuff I held onto for years ✨ How to write your own personal definition of clutter so you stop needing outside permission to let something go ✨ A 10-minute challenge you can do today to start cutting through the clutter that's actually about something deeper If you've ever felt like you're the only one who can't seem to keep it together, this conversation is a reminder that clutter isn't a character flaw — it's usually just an unanswered question.   • 20 Million People Have Taken My Organizing Quiz, and This is the Truth About Your Messy Home | Clutterbug Episode #339 17.08.2026 46мин
    Hey Clutterbugs! Still confused about your organizing style? Over 20 million people have taken my Clutterbug quiz, but if you're still struggling with clutter, piles, and mess, let's diagnose you differently. Instead of asking what organizing systems work for you, I'm going to show you how to identify your style by looking at your mess. In this episode, I break down the 4 types of messy: the Dropper, the Shover, the Spreader, and the Piler. I'll teach you how to diagnose yourself in 30 seconds by looking at your kitchen counter, bathroom, and entryway. Those high-traffic spaces reveal your natural tendencies, not your fantasy self. I also share specific organizing advice for each Clutterbug style, answer listener questions about visual vs. hidden storage, and of course, give you a challenge to tackle while you listen. By the end of this episode, you'll know exactly what your organizing style is and have made real progress in your home. Let's get organized!     Hey Clutterbugs! If you've been decluttering for weeks and your house STILL looks like a mess, let me be the first to tell you you're doing everything right. If you're putting in the work without seeing results, you're not failing. You're in the Valley of Disappointment, and it's exactly where you're supposed to be. After 17 years as a professional organizer, I've learned that progress isn't linear. You can work for days, weeks, even months without seeing visible change—and then suddenly, like magic, everything clicks. But most people quit right before they reach that breakthrough moment. In this episode, I'm breaking down the Valley of Disappointment (a concept from Atomic Habits by James Clear) and showing you what it looks like for each organizing style. Because understanding WHERE you are in the process is the difference between giving up and pushing through to that transformational moment. The Valley of Disappointment is temporary.   • The Viral Swedish Organizing Trend Nobody Knows About (5 Minute Method) | Clutterbug Podcast #332 29.06.2026 37мин
    Struggling to keep your home organized? Learn the Swedish secret to a clutter-free, beautiful home: move just 5 things a day. Sound too easy? I thought so too. In this episode, I'm breaking down the viral "5 things Swedes move daily” post, maybe you’ve seen it on your feeds? But I'm revealing what ACTUALLY works. Plus how you can use this simple method to declutter, beautify, and transform your space without overwhelm. I fell down a rabbit hole after seeing a sketchy Instagram ad promising life-changing Swedish organizing secrets (spoiler: it was a scam). But the research led me to something real: the Swedish concepts of lagom, döstädning, and the power of micro-tasks. I'm combining these with my "Power of Pretty" philosophy to show you how moving just 5 things a day can help you declutter, redesign, and fall in love with your home again. I'm sharing real examples from my own home (hello, dirty soda bar!) and from recent client makeovers, plus answering your questions about action files, downsizing, and organizing for different Clutterbug styles.Ready to stop overwhelming yourself and start making real progress?     Hey Clutterbugs! Today we’re talking about how to declutter when you're emotionally attached to everything. Your clutter is telling you stories, and most of them are lies. We have to learn the decluttering psychology behind why we keep things we don't use, love, or need—and how to finally let go of sentimental clutter, guilt, and shame. A few months ago, a 20-second clip of me telling a client "no stories" during a decluttering session went viral—millions of views, and the comments weren't all kind. But through my own journey and after years of decluttering for clients, I've discovered that we talk ourselves into keeping things by telling elaborate stories about why we might need them, why we should use them, or why letting go makes us a bad person. In this episode, I'm teaching you how to spot the toxic narratives your belongings are whispering to you—shame, identity, and scarcity—and how to rewrite the story so you can take your power back. You'll learn: The "story spotting" tool: red flag words that mean you're about to talk yourself into keeping something How to separate facts from stories (42 coffee mugs vs. "it would be wasteful to get rid of them") My personal story about Joe's grandmother's guilt-inducing sweaters and how I finally let them go Real examples from my recent NYC makeover with Chloe and Gretchen Rubin How your Clutterbug organizing style affects the stories you tell yourself And of course, there’s a challenge involved: find one space where clutter is telling you a toxic story. Clear it. Then ask yourself: what is this space telling me NOW? Because clutter makes us feel small and suffocated. But space? Space makes us feel endlessly big.
